  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/ISDFPS/LM_CUS137 - No objects were selected ?

    The SAP error message /ISDFPS/LM_CUS137 No objects were selected typically occurs in the context of the SAP IS-DFPS (Industry Solution for Defense Forces and Security) module, particularly when working with the Logistics Management functionalities. This error indicates that the system expected some objects (like materials, documents, or other entities) to be selected for processing, but none were selected.

    Causes:

    1. No Selection Made: The most straightforward cause is that the user did not select any objects in the relevant screen or transaction.
    2. Filter Criteria: The filter criteria applied may have resulted in no objects being available for selection.
    3.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to view or select the objects.
    4. Data Issues: There may be issues with the underlying data, such as missing or incomplete entries that prevent objects from being displayed.

    Solutions:

    1. Select Objects: Ensure that you have selected the appropriate objects in the transaction. Check the selection criteria and make sure to select at least one object before proceeding.
    2. Review Filter Criteria: If you are using filters, review them to ensure they are not too restrictive. Adjust the filters to broaden the selection.
    3. Check Authorizations: Verify that you have the necessary authorizations to access and select the objects. If not, contact your SAP security administrator to request the required permissions.
    4. Data Validation: Check the underlying data for completeness and correctness. Ensure that the objects you expect to see are correctly set up in the system.
    5. Restart the Transaction: Sometimes, simply restarting the transaction or refreshing the screen can resolve temporary glitches.
